General Information

General Information Comment Organism
metabolism the dipeptidyl-peptidase activity of meprin beta links N-truncation of Abeta with glutaminyl cyclase-catalyzed pGlu-Abeta formation Homo sapiens
physiological function amyloid-beta peptide Abeta3-40/42 is the precursor of pGlu-Abeta3-40/42 generated by glutaminyl cyclase (QC). The formation of amyloid-beta (Abeta) peptides is causally involved in the development of Alzheimer's disease (AD) Homo sapiens
